Alan Curtis

Alan Curtis
Alan Curtis was an American harpsichordist, musicologist, and conductor renowned for his work in the field of historically informed performance. He was a leading figure in the revival of Baroque opera, particularly the works of Handel and other composers of the 17th and 18th centur...

Carlo Gesualdo

Carlo Gesualdo
Carlo Gesualdo, Prince of Venosa and Count of Conza, was a late Renaissance composer, born on March 8, 1566, in Venosa in the Kingdom of Naples. He is best known for his intensely expressive madrigals and pieces of sacred music that use a chromatic language not heard again until th...
